Mishler, Tokiko, 94, Richland Township, passed away June 9, 2022 at Arbutus Park Manor. Born June 15, 1927 in Tokyo, Japan, daughter of the late Fukutaro and Sekie Ishii. Preceded in death by husband, Kenneth L. Mishler Jr.; 2 sisters and 2 brothers. Survived by loving children, Linda married to Jerry Gorentz, Johnstown; Kim Mishler and partner, John Guest, Venice, FL; Susan married to Ramon Casanova, New Florence; Mark "Hank" Mishler married to Gina, Hawthorne Woods, IL; and Bruce Mishler married to Suzanne, Glen Mills, PA; grandchildren, Li Casanova married to Maria, Pittsburgh; Anita (Casanova) married to Brad Schroeder, Chicago, IL; Jared Gorentz married to Kate, Pittsburgh; Matthew Mishler, New Jersey; Lindsay Mishler; Kasey Mishler, both of Glen Mills, PA; Molly Mishler and Elle Mishler, Hawthorn Woods, IL; great grandchildren, Sidney and Graham Casanova; also by numerous nieces and nephews in Japan. Tokiko was a wonderful homemaker, mother, grandmother, and friend who enjoyed playing mahjong, reading, watching the olympics and oil painting. She was a member of the Red Hats Society, and active in both the East Hills Senior Center and the Johnstown Senior Center. Tokiko was formerly employed by the Martinsburg Shoe Factory.
